An untreatable cancer
But for men with nonmetastatic castration-resistant prostate cancer that isn’t treatable with the typical androgen deprivation therapy, the prognosis is significantly worse once the cancer has spread throughout the body.
But the oral androgen receptor inhibitor Apalutamide may provide hope. While currently there are no U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A)-approved treatments for nonmetastatic castration-resistant prostate cancer, Apalutamide has just been given priority-review status by the FDA.
Hope from Apalutamide
Apalutamide works by inhibiting the action of testosterone in prostate cancer cells and prevents androgen (a natural steroid hormone that regulates the production of male characteristics) from binding to the receptors.
The FDA made the review a priority after seeing the results of a trial that compared the results of men with nonmetastatic castration-resistant prostate cancer taking Apalutamide vs. a placebo. The men in the study all had rapidly rising prostate-specific antigen (PSA) levels, even after receiving androgen deprivation therapy. Generally, the higher the PSA level, the greater the probability of cancer.
The FDA is expected to make a decision about Apalutamide in April 2018.
“Men with nonmetastatic castration-resistant prostate cancer need treatment options that can delay disease progression and improve long-term outcomes,” says Dr. Craig Tendler, vice president of late development and global medical affairs in oncology at Janseen, the pharmaceutical company that makes Apalutamide. “We are encouraged by the FDA’s recognition, via the priority review designation, of the potential for Apalutamide to provide such an option for these men.”
